Importing American Trucks and converting them to Right Hand Drive is becoming more and more popular, but unfortunately these cars usually do not come with Australian Navigation.

Our MyLink Premium Integrated Navigation solution solves this problem and seamlessly adds iGO primo NextGen navigation and Hema 4WD Nav to the original screen of the vehicle. The Premium Navigation allows you to set your vehicle specifications (Width, Length, Height, Weigth, Towing, fuel consumption) and the system will navigate you accordingly, avoiding potential hazards like low bridges or being sent down roads you can’t turn around on. It also has the Camps 9 and Caravan Parks Australia Wide (including dump points) Points of Interest pre loaded and Advanced Road Warning signs. 

Also, since this is a popular car for towing large trailers or caravans, the system has an additional video inputs so that extra cameras can be displayed on the factory screen while driving forwards. If viewing of the caravan camera image is required when in reverse, the Premium Caravan Camera Upgrade Kit will also be required.

Q: How is the system activated?
A: Long Press the “Home” or “Menu” buttons on your factory system and the screen will switch to the navigation source. 

Q: How do I perform Street Map updates?
A: Map updates are easily performed with a Windows PC. The navigation computer will be mounted in an easy to access location. Instructions can be found under the downloads tab.

Q: How do I perform Hema Map Updates?
A: Unfortunately Hema Maps no longer supports online updates for this product, but maps are only released every two years so regular map updates are not required. If an updates is required, the Map SD Card needs to be returned to Advanced ICE to have the latest maps installed.

Q: What warranty does this system come with?
A: The hardware of your system comes with a 2 year warranty except for the SD card, which has a 12 month warranty.

Q: Does it interfere with any factory features?
A: No, all other functionality will remain the same.

Q: Do the navigation commands come through the factory speakers?
A: Due to the complexity of the audio system in this vehicle this is currently not possible. Voice commands and alerts will be made via a separate speaker and they will not automatically mute when on a phone call. 

Q: What Point of Interest information is available?
A: The navigation system comes with over 750,000 points of interest built in, which includes petrol stations, restaurants, accommodation, parks and many more. In addition, the Premium System comes pre installed with over 4000 sites from Camps Australia Wide including Camps 9, Caravan Parks Australia Wide and Dump Points. 

Q: Is this a simple software upgrade of the unit or is it a whole new Radio system?
A: This system is not a software upgrade or replacement Navigation card, it comprises of two new hardware items, a Multimedia Interface and a Navigation Computer. These parts allow us to integrate to the factory installed system so we are not removing or replacing your factory installed system. 

Q: Does this system have Live Traffic Information?
A: No. This system does not have any Live Traffic information.

Q: What sort of voice guidance does the system have?
A: There are 3 options for voice guidance. A “TTS” (Text-To-Speech) voice will give you the most information and will announce street names, etc. A non-TTS voice will announce directions, but will not announce things like street names. Lastly, you can set the system to have no voice guidance by muting the voice. This is done by pressing the “Menu” button and then selecting the small “Speaker” icon that appears along the bottom. 

Q: Do I need my mobile phone to be navigated? 
A: No. This system is completely independent of any phone and it relies solely on GPS signal for navigation. It is a 100% offline navigation solution.  

Q: Why is my GPS time wrong? 
A: This is likely just a setting in your navigation. In the “Settings” menu, select “Regional”. Here you will be able to adjust whether the navigation system bases the time on your location or whether you want to set it manually (eg. GMT +10 for AEST). If your time is 1 hour out, there is also the setting for Daylight Saving Time which can be found here and adjusted if necessary. 

Q: How can I change the voice? 
A: Go to “Menu”, page across to “Settings”. Select “Regional” and then go in to “Voice Language” and change to your preferred option. 

Q: Why are the speed limits or streets wrong (even though they have been the same for many years)? 
A: It is a very difficult process to map with 100% accuracy and the map provider does make use of end user information. Sometimes things change (eg. changed speed limit), sometimes the data is incorrect. Please ensure that you have updated your navigation to ensure you have the latest available map content. If you have the latest maps available and the information is still incorrect please google “here map error” and look for their “Map Creator”. Click on the “Feedback” button down the bottom to report an error. 

Q: What type of system is the Hema 4WD Nav operating on? 
A: The Hema 4WD Nav is an OziExplorer based system with the Hema Maps User interface which is designed to make it easy to operate the OziExplorer.

Q: Can I add my own maps to the Hema 4WD Nav?
A: Yes. You can remove the navigation SD card from the navigation computer (which should be mounted in the glove box) and insert it into your windows computer and copy the map files to the “OziExplorer Maps” folder. Detailed instructions can be found in the downloadable user instruction manual under the Downloads Tab.
